在 CentOS 中,查找 aliases 的定义可以通过以下几种方法:
查看用户的 .bashrc
文件:
打开终端,输入以下命令来查看当前用户的 .bashrc
文件:
cat ~/.bashrc
在这个文件中,你可以找到类似于以下的行,定义了 aliases:
alias ll='ls -l'
查看全局的 /etc/bashrc
文件:
如果你想查找系统范围内所有用户都适用的 aliases 定义,可以查看 /etc/bashrc
文件:
sudo cat /etc/bashrc
查看 /etc/profile.d/
目录下的脚本:
系统管理员可能会在 /etc/profile.d/
目录下创建脚本来定义全局的 aliases。你可以使用以下命令查看这个目录下的所有脚本:
ls /etc/profile.d/
然后,你可以使用 cat
命令查看这些脚本的内容,例如:
sudo cat /etc/profile.d/aliases.sh
查看已加载的 aliases:
在终端中输入以下命令,可以查看当前已加载的 aliases:
alias
这个命令会显示所有已定义的 aliases 及其对应的命令。
请注意,这些方法仅适用于使用 Bash shell 的 CentOS 系统。如果你使用的是其他 shell(如 Zsh 或 Fish),你需要查找相应 shell 的配置文件。